Drafting table

Description

Drafting table with a single metal pedestal. This drafting table was used at the Texas General Land Office around 1915.

Physical Description

Drafting table: 85.7 cm x 139.7 cm x 95.3 cm.

Provided By

Texas State Preservation Board

The Texas State Preservation Board was established in 1983 to preserve, maintain, and restore the State Capitol and the General Land Office building. Notable author William Sydney Porter, known by his pen name O. Henry, worked in the department, and many artifacts related to him are still available.
